1

Hibernate 3 と Oracle XE を使用する従来の Java アプリケーションがあります (ローカルの場合、prod は完全な Oracle DB です)。

クリーンなデータベース/スキーマを迅速に作成することで、ローカル開発の速度を向上させたいと考えています。これを行う 1 つの方法は、データベースをメモリに保持し、そのデータをリセットすることです。インスタンスを吹き飛ばして、クリーンな固定状態で再起動するだけです。

残念ながら、Oracle 固有のクエリを使用してローカル環境をセットアップするためのスクリプトが多数あります。そのため、h2 や postgres などの別のデータベースに移動するだけでも困難です。

メモリ内永続性を使用して oracle xe インスタンスを実行する簡単な方法はありますか? tmpfs に対してデータを保存するか、代わりに、クリーンなデータベースが必要になるたびにスナップショットに復元される VM に oracle xe をインストールしますか?

グーグルについては、これについてまともな結果が得られないので、ここにいます...

4

0 に答える 0